2011 Wachau Riesling

The 2011 Knoll Loibner Riesling hails from the celebrated Wachau region, known for its exceptional white wines. This wine presents a delightful pale straw color, inviting you in with its bright and vivid appearance. On the palate, it showcases a medium body, balanced by a lively acidity that brings a refreshing quality to each sip. The fruit intensity is prominent, with vibrant notes of honeyed apricot and crisp green apple, harmonizing beautifully with subtle hints of floral undertones. The wine is bone dry, ensuring that it remains clean and invigorating, while the minerality characteristic of the Wachau terroir adds depth and complexity to the experience. Each glass of the Knoll Loibner Riesling is a true testament to the region's winemaking prowess, making it a perfect companion for seafood dishes or enjoyed simply on its own.
